Answers:

  1. The free trial for ZoomInfo lasts for 14 days. During this period, users can access basic, high-level data for free, but to access granular data such as email addresses, organizational charts, and employee details, a premium subscription fee is required.
  2. The average cost of ZoomInfo pricing for an individual is $250 per month. However, the actual price may vary depending on the number of seats and credits required. Additionally, the cost per lead starts at around $0.85 per lead.
  3. Cognism is considered one of the best alternatives to ZoomInfo. It is a sales intelligence platform that offers global data coverage, compliance, high data accuracy, and excellent integrations with leading CRMs and sales engagement tools. It caters to sales, marketers, RevOps, and GTM leaders.
  4. ZoomInfo has received a rating of 2.96 stars out of 5 from 124 reviews. Many customers have expressed dissatisfaction with their purchases, particularly regarding customer service, business practices, and issues with the free trial. ZoomInfo ranks 8th among Recruiting sites.
  5. ZoomInfo offers different pricing options based on personas. New credits packages start at $14,995 per year with a minimum two-year agreement.
  6. Zoom offers a 30-day free trial for their accounts. During this trial period, users can host an unlimited number of meetings. However, each meeting can only last for up to 40 minutes.
  7. The cost of ZoomInfo credits is determined by the level of information and features required by the customer. More comprehensive credits cover advanced B2B intelligence, such as technographics, department budgets and org charts, and real-time alerts related to company events like funding rounds and product launches.
  8. While both LinkedIn Sales Navigator and ZoomInfo are valuable tools for sales and lead generation, the main difference is that LinkedIn Sales Navigator primarily focuses on individual profiles and connections, whereas ZoomInfo provides comprehensive company and contact information.

Can you opt out of ZoomInfo

You can opt out of our database if you want to; the best way to do so is to visit our Privacy Center at https://privacy.zoominfo.com, or send us an email at [email protected]. At the Privacy Center you can also submit an access request or review our privacy policy.

How to use ZoomInfo for free

As long as you are sending and receiving business emails through a supported version of Microsoft Outlook or Google Apps for Business and contributing your contacts with ZoomInfo, you can access the ZoomInfo Database and the industry's most powerful search tools for free.

What is the lawsuit against ZoomInfo

However, a class-action lawsuit filed in June 2022 alleges that ZoomInfo unlawfully accessed and used individuals' personal information from their electronic communications without consent, and subsequently sold it to third parties such as marketers, recruiters, and advertisers.

Why is ZoomInfo legal

ZoomInfo is legal because its collection processes only aggregate business-related data, such as work email addresses or the job titles of a company's employees.

Where does ZoomInfo get my info

ZoomInfo gathers personal information from several sources, which include publicly available sources such as websites and government records, contributions from our customers, third party data providers, or through telephone interviews.
